Lets compare vitamin content per 14 ounces of George Weston Bakeries, Thomas English Muffins vs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ds:
- 14 oz of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els contain 5.9 times more Vitamin B9 than George Weston Bakeries, Thomas English Muffins.
- Both George Weston Bakeries, Thomas English Muffins as well as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A in 14 ounces.
Comparing minerals per 14 ounces for George Weston Bakeries, Thomas English Muffins vs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ds:
- 14 ounces of George Weston Bakeries, Thomas English Muffins have 2.1 times more Calcium and 115 times more Sodium than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ds.
- While 14 oz of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els contain 3.1 times more Iron than George Weston Bakeries, Thomas English Muffins.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 14 ounces:
- 14 ounces of George Weston Bakeries, Thomas English Muffins have 2 times more Carbohydrate than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ds.
- While 14 oz of Oil Roasted Sunflower Seed Kernels contain 2.6 times more Energy, 28.5 times more Fat, 22.9 times more Saturated Fat, 40.7 times more Omega 6 and 2.5 times more Protein than George Weston Bakeries, Thomas English Muffins.
- Both George Weston Bakeries, Thomas English Muffins and Oil Roasted Sunflower Seeds offer comparable quantities of Omega 3 per 14 ounces.
